本文系统阐述了单片机官网免费下载的多种途径,并对资源质量评估、潜在风险以及未来发展趋势进行了深入分析。通过学习如何安全高效地获取单片机资源,开发者可以提升开发效率,降低开发成本,并更好地应对单片机开发中遇到的各种挑战。文章特别指出了单片机程序代码下载和单片机开发资源下载的重要性,并强调了选择正规渠道下载资源的重要性。
单片机官网免费下载资源的获取途径
寻找单片机官网免费下载资源,首先要明确目标单片机的型号。不同厂商的单片机,其官方网站的资源下载方式和资源内容都可能大相径庭。例如,STMicroelectronics的网站拥有完善的资源中心,用户可根据芯片型号直接下载数据手册、应用笔记、例程代码等;而一些小型厂商的官网可能只提供有限的资料下载,甚至需要注册账户才能访问。
其次,要学会利用官网的搜索功能。大多数单片机厂商的官网都提供强大的搜索引擎,可以快速找到所需资料。在搜索时,除了输入单片机型号,还可以尝试输入更具体的关键词,例如“单片机编程例程”、“单片机驱动程序”、“单片机应用笔记”等。
此外,一些厂商会在官网提供开发工具的下载,例如Keil MDK、IAR Embedded Workbench等,这些工具往往包含丰富的例程和库函数,能够帮助开发者快速上手。需要注意的是,部分开发工具可能需要付费购买许可证才能进行商业用途的开发,免费版本通常只允许进行有限的功能测试。
最后,不要轻信非官方渠道的下载资源。有些网站或论坛声称提供单片机官网免费下载资源,但这些资源的安全性、完整性和可靠性无法得到保障,甚至可能包含恶意代码。因此,为了避免安全风险,最好只从官方渠道下载资源。
如何评估单片机官网免费下载资源的质量
单片机官网免费下载资源的质量参差不齐,开发者需要具备一定的甄别能力。首先,要检查资源的来源是否可靠,是否是官方网站提供的正版资源。其次,要仔细阅读资源的说明文档,了解资源的适用范围、功能特性、使用方法以及潜在的风险。
下载的代码文件,要仔细检查代码的完整性、可读性和可移植性。不完整的代码可能导致程序无法正常运行,可读性差的代码难以维护和修改,而可移植性差的代码很难应用于不同的硬件平台。
对于应用笔记和技术文档,要重点关注文档的版本号和更新日期,确保获取的是最新版本的资料。如果文档中存在过时的信息或错误,可能会对开发工作造成不良影响。
此外,要充分利用论坛、社区等渠道与其他开发者交流学习,分享开发经验,共同探讨技术难点。通过与其他开发者的互动,可以了解到更多关于单片机开发的实用技巧和知识点,避免走弯路,提高开发效率。
例如,许多开发者会遇到串口通信等问题。对于此类常见问题,在各大论坛上都可以搜索到大量相关的讨论和解决方法。
单片机官网免费下载的潜在风险及挑战
- 版权问题:下载和使用未经授权的单片机资源可能涉及侵犯知识产权。
- 安全风险:从非官方渠道下载的资源可能包含病毒、木马等恶意代码。
- 兼容性问题:一些单片机资源可能与特定的硬件平台或开发工具不兼容。
- 技术支持问题:使用免费资源可能会遇到技术难题,而无法获得官方的技术支持。
- 资源完整性问题:免费资源可能不完整或存在错误,影响开发效率。
单片机官网免费下载资源的未来发展趋势
随着单片机技术的不断发展,单片机官网免费下载资源的形态和内容也会发生相应的变化。未来,单片机厂商可能会提供更多基于云平台的开发资源,例如在线仿真调试工具、在线代码编辑器等,进一步降低开发门槛。
同时,开源硬件和开源软件将会得到更加广泛的应用,这将促进单片机开发社区的蓬勃发展,为开发者提供更多高质量的免费资源。同时,也可能出现更多基于人工智能、机器学习等技术的单片机开发工具,进一步提高开发效率和精度。
此外,单片机厂商可能会推出更多针对特定应用场景的开发套件和参考设计,从而帮助开发者快速完成项目开发。这些套件不仅包含硬件和软件资源,还可能包含相关的技术文档和视频教程,方便开发者学习和使用。
最后,值得一提的是,加强知识产权保护仍然是单片机资源发展的重要方向。未来,单片机厂商可能会采取更加严格的措施来保护其知识产权,同时也会提供更多正版授权的资源。